Marcus Washington is a professional football linebacker who is currently a free agent in the National Football League. He was released by the Washington Redskins on February 20, 2009.ESPN.com: Redskins release Washington
Washington was selected by the Indianapolis Colts in the 2000 NFL Draft.Official Site of the Washington Redskins: Marcus Washington
Early Years
Washington graduated at Auburn High School where he lettered in both basketball and football. He played wide receiver as a junior and as a tight end in his senior year.
He attended Auburn University where he played as left defensive end and was a starter for two years.Official Site of the Washington Redskins: Marcus Washington
Pro Career
He began his professional football career when he was drafted by the Indianapolis Colts in the 2000 NFL Draft as a 2nd round pick (59th overall). He played four seasons with the Colts before he was signed by the Washington Redskins as an unrestricted free agent on March 5, 2004. He also made his first Pro Bowl appearance in 2004.Official Site of the Washington Redskins: Marcus Washington
The Redskins released him on February 20, 2009, for the team to save $4 million as it positions itself for free agency.ESPN.com: Redskins release Washington
